Neal Antony Zurbriggen, Jr.

May 08 1975 - Jun 07 2022

It is with great sadness we announce the passing of Neal Antony Zurbriggen, Jr., age 47, of Dallas, Texas. He went to be with the Lord on Tuesday, June 7, 2022. Neal was born May 8, 1975, in St. Louis, Missouri to Neal, Sr. and Charlotte Zurbriggen. He married his soulmate, Crystal (Nolan) Zurbriggen on August 24, 2019.

Neal was a loving husband, father, son, brother, uncle and friend. He had a love for muscle cars and old school Volkswagens that he shared with many family members and friends. One of his passions was traveling with Crystal and together they traveled all over. A spot they frequently vacationed was Florida and was also where they decided to get married. He loved having gatherings with his wife, family and friends; always making sure everyone around him was having a good time. He loved spending holiday weekends at Lake Texoma RV’ing, boating and BBQing. Everyone was always invited and didn’t need to bring anything; just yourself, a smile, the “party”, and to be ready for just one more. He loved to smile and laugh, which was infectious to those around him. Neal also had a love for animals, especially their cats that doubled as his “co-workers” when he worked from home. He was a master of many trades and a joker to all including always having a nickname for any new or old friends. Neal dearly loved his family and friends and will be greatly missed by all of them.

Neal is survived by his beloved wife, Crystal Zurbriggen; children, Mason and Chase Zurbriggen; mother, Charlotte Zurbriggen; siblings, Sean Zurbriggen, Kristen Kingston and husband Scott, Jamie Gustafson and husband Ben; nephews and nieces, Alex and Kaitlyn Gustafson, Noah and Hudsynn Kingston, Easton and Berkleigh Zurbriggen, Bryanna Cowell, Leila and Joaquin Zurbriggen; uncles and aunts, Scott and Betty Lu Zurbriggen, Pat Moeckel, Jackie and Rudy Sisk, Sherry and Robert Lord and other loving family members and friends.

He was preceded in death by his father and grandparents.
